I would absolutely recommend this book because it’s an incredible examination of modern femininity and sexuality. However, I highly suggest you check out content warnings first. There were several stories that affected me more than I expected, and many trigger points. I had to take this one very slow, in small doses. Which works perfectly for a short story collection - I read one story every few days.
These stories are definitely going to stick with me for a while. A few I particularly enjoyed: Mothers; Real Women Have Bodies; The Inventory.

I wanted so desperately to fall in love with all of these tales, but only a couple of them resonated. The Inventory was sensational and the ribbon was a really fascinating modernized version of urban legend. It was dark and nostalgic.
I felt like the SVU story missed the mark. It was long, over imagined, and was difficult to track. I was most excited for that, but I was neither moved by the meaning nor the prose.
Her writing is impactful and the subject matter is crucial, I was just left with wanting a bit more.
